Physiological Arousal
The activation of the body's autonomic nervous system, resulting in physical responses such as increased heart rate, sweating, or rapid breathing.
Affective Reactions
Refers to emotional responses individuals have to external stimuli, including feelings of happiness, anger, sadness, or fear.
Emotional Reactions
The spontaneous and instinctive responses we have towards certain stimuli, influenced by our emotions.
Behavioral Component
A part of a psychological model that deals with actions or reactions of an organism in response to external or internal stimuli.
